Council Chairman Presents 80,000 Exercise Books To Students In Epe Community
By Felix Kuyinu
The Chairman of Eredo LCDA, Ismail Akinloye, has given out 80,000 exercise books to students in the community Epe as resumption in schools draws nearer.
Speaking on the initiative, Akinloye, said that the provision for students in government owned schools is in line with his keen interest to offer educational support and also ease the financial burden on parents as they prepare their children for the new academic program.
The council boss reaffirmed that education remains a top priority in his administration, noting that the distribution of the exercise books is not just an investment in pupils, but also a strategic investment in the future of the community.
He added that his administration would continue to roll out educational support programmes, strengthen partnerships with schools, and create an enabling environment for learning.
Parents to the beneficiaries as well as teachers commended the gesture, describing it as a timely intervention that will encourage school attendance and enhance academic performance.
